免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ios打包证书profile什么意思

iOS打包证书和Profile是iOS应用程序开发中必不可少的一部分。在将应用程序提交到App Store之前,必须签署应用程序。签署应用程序需要使用开发者证书和应用程序配置文件(Profile)。这些文件是由苹果颁发的,用于验证应用程序的身份和授权开发人员使用苹果的开发工具。

证书是一种用于验证应用程序身份的数字签名。开发人员必须在苹果开发者中心注册并申请证书。证书包含开发人员的公钥和私钥,用于验证开发人员的身份并确保应用程序未被篡改。当应用程序被签署时,证书用于将应用程序与开发人员进行关联。

应用程序配置文件(Profile)是一种包含应用程序标识符、证书和设备列表的文件。它定义了应用程序如何在特定设备上运行。开发人员必须在苹果开发者中心注册并创建Profile。当应用程序被签署时,Profile用于告诉iOS设备哪些应用程序可以运行,以及哪些开发人员可以使用这些应用程序。

iOS打包证书和Profile的原理如下:

1. 开发人员在苹果开发者中心注册并申请证书。

2. 开发人员创建应用程序配置文件(Profile),并将其与证书关联。

3. 开发人员使用Xcode将应用程序打包,并将证书和Profile添加到打包中。

4. 应用程序被签署并打包为IPA文件。

5. 开发人员将IPA文件上传至App Store,以进行审核和发布。

在上传应用程序之前,开发人员必须确保证书和Profile的有效性。如果证书或Profile已过期或无效,则应用程序将无法通过审核或在设备上运行。

总之,iOS打包证书和Profile是iOS应用程序开发中不可或缺的一部分。开发人员必须在苹果开发者中心注册并创建证书和Profile,以验证应用程序的身份和授权开发人员使用苹果的开发工具。在将应用程序提交到App Store之前,开发人员必须确保证书和Profile的有效性,以确保应用程序能够通过审核并在设备上正常运行。


相关知识:
苹果过渡签名是什么意思
苹果过渡签名(Apple Transition Signing)是苹果公司为了保证 iOS 设备系统的安全性而采取的一种措施。苹果公司每次发布新版本的 iOS 系统时,都会对旧版本进行过渡签名,以便用户在升级到新系统之前,可以选择回退到之前的旧系统版本。过
2023-04-07
苹果网页证书无效
苹果网页证书无效是指在使用苹果设备访问某些网站时,出现了证书错误的提示。这种情况通常是由于网站的SSL证书被浏览器或操作系统判定为无效或不受信任所引起的。SSL证书是用于保护网站和用户之间通讯安全的一种加密技术。这种技术通过在网站和用户之间建立一个加密通道
2023-04-07
苹果签名安装怎么办
苹果签名安装是指利用苹果公司提供的开发者账号,将自己开发或者第三方开发的应用程序签名后,通过iTunes或者Xcode等工具安装到iOS设备上。这种方式可以让用户在不越狱的情况下,使用第三方应用程序。下面是苹果签名安装的原理和详细介绍。一、苹果签名安装的原
2023-04-07
苹果签名什么作用
苹果签名是指苹果公司对应用程序或者固件进行数字签名的一种机制。数字签名是一种用于验证数据完整性和真实性的技术,通过对数据进行加密和解密的方式,保证数据在传输和存储过程中不被篡改或者被伪造。苹果签名的作用主要有以下几个方面:1. 确保应用程序的真实性和完整性
2023-04-07
苹果未签名app签udid
在iOS系统上,只有经过苹果公司签名的应用程序才能够被安装和运行。这是苹果公司为了保障用户的安全和应用程序的质量而设置的一项规定。然而,有时候我们会遇到一些未经过苹果公司签名的应用程序,这些应用程序我们无法通过App Store下载和安装。那么,如果我们非
2023-04-07
苹果开发者 生成证书
在进行苹果应用程序开发时,我们需要进行证书生成。证书是一个数字签名,用于验证应用程序的身份和安全性。在 iOS 开发中,证书通常用于签署应用程序、调试应用程序和发布应用程序。证书的生成需要遵循以下步骤:1. 登录苹果开发者中心(developer.appl
2023-04-07
苹果如何自己做签名
苹果自己做签名的原理是基于公钥加密技术,也叫非对称加密技术。在这种技术中,有两个密钥:公钥和私钥。公钥可以被任何人使用,而私钥只能被密钥持有者使用。公钥可以用来加密消息,而私钥可以用来解密消息。这种技术的一个重要应用是数字签名。数字签名是一种用于验证数字文
2023-04-07
苹果在线签名服务器搭建
苹果在线签名服务器是一种用于对应用程序和插件进行签名的服务器。它为开发者提供了一种方便的方式来签署和分发他们的应用程序,同时也可以确保应用程序的安全性和可靠性。苹果在线签名服务器的原理是基于公钥基础设施(PKI)的数字签名技术。开发者首先需要生成一个私钥和
2023-04-07
没有苹果电脑生成证书
在iOS开发过程中,我们经常需要使用证书来进行代码签名和发布应用。然而,如果你没有一台苹果电脑,那么你可能会遇到一些困难。因为在苹果电脑上,我们可以通过Xcode来创建和管理证书,但如果没有苹果电脑,我们就需要寻找其他的解决方案。首先,我们需要了解证书的生
2023-04-07
ios怎么自行签名安装
iOS自行签名安装是指用户在没有开发者账号的情况下,通过自己的电脑进行签名,安装未经过App Store审核的应用程序。这种方式可以让用户尝试一些非官方应用或者自己开发的应用,但需要注意的是,这种方式可能存在风险,因为未经过苹果官方审核的应用程序可能存在安
2023-04-07
ios14添加信任证书
iOS14是苹果公司最新的移动操作系统,为了保证用户的信息安全,苹果公司对于信任证书的管理非常严格。在iOS14中,用户需要手动添加信任证书,才能确保网络连接的安全性。本文将为大家介绍iOS14添加信任证书的原理和详细步骤。一、信任证书的原理当我们使用HT
2023-04-07
ios app签名检查
iOS App签名检查是iOS设备在安装应用程序时进行的一项安全检查,它的目的是确保应用程序是由一个被信任的开发者签名的。这个过程是由iOS系统的代码签名机制完成的,它是iOS安全模型的一个重要组成部分。iOS App签名检查的原理是,当应用程序被打包成I
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4